Anne Wilson wrote:
> My old laptop doesn't have a key bound to toggling the touchpad, and I 
> do prefer to work with a mouse.  Is there any software solution to 
> this?  I really want to touchpad off by default.
> 
> Anne
> 
It depends on the laptop. If the touchpad can be turned off with
software, there may be support for it. But it is laptop dependent.
A lot of laptops can also be configured in the BIOS to turn off
the touchpad when you have a PS/2 mouse plugged in. (Some of the
newer ones may also turn it off with a USB mouse, but I have not
run into this - I don't get to play with new laptops...)
